
President Bola Tinubu has congratulated Abdulmumin Jibrin, former Executive Director of the Federal Housing Authority, on his 50th birthday. According to a report by ThisDay Live, the President described Jibrin as a dependable political ally with entrepreneurial drive and an enduring commitment to public service. Tinubu also extended birthday felicitations to Wale Oke, a leader of a pentecostal fellowship, who marked his 70th birthday. The goodwill messages were reported from Abuja by correspondent Deji Elumoye.

President Bola Tinubu has congratulated Wale Oke, president of the Pentecostal Fellowship of Nigeria, on his 70th birthday. According to Premium Times, Tinubu praised the cleric and author as a deeply religious leader driven by a strong commitment to propagating the gospel of Christ. The congratulatory message highlights Oke's standing within Nigeria's Christian community and his years of religious leadership.

President Bola Tinubu has expressed sadness over the death of Peter Onwubuariri, an Assistant Media Director at the State House, following a prolonged illness. According to a report by ThisDay Live, the President described his passing as a painful loss to the Presidency, the media community, and the nation. The story was reported by Deji Elumoye from Abuja.

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has praised Zamfara State Governor Dauda Lawal as a "Renaissance governor" who has brought positive changes to the state. In a birthday message marking Lawal's 61st birthday, Tinubu commended his administration's efforts in infrastructure, urban renewal and industrialisation, according to a statement issued by his Special Adviser on Information. The message highlighted the president's recognition of the governor's performance in office.
